Post 29 American legion met in regular session with Wayne Kaufman commanding. Adjutant Jim Peterson reported on membership and finances. Mike Worley reported that the annual Veterans Day dinner Nov. 11 will be combined with the Ainsworth post and will be held at the United Presbyterian Church. Lonny Milligan reported on recent auctions and those forthcoming at which the post?s food stand will be in operation. The annual program of providing stocking caps and gloves for patients at the VA is beginning. He reported on the flag raising ceremony at local football games provided by the members. The post will provide a financial gift to the program, Wreaths across America, decorating graves of veterans during winter months.
The program was provided by Wayne and Ron Brock, who, along with Don Gardner were recently on an Honor Flight to Washington, D.C. A video of the event and narration by the Brocks showed highlights of the trip and all the things they experienced during their 22-hour-long day.
Area veterans are encouraged to attend meetings held at the Blair House the second Tuesday of each month at 7 p.m.
